Windows 11で環境変数に簡単にアクセスする方法

Windows 11で環境変数を開くのは比較的簡単ですが、少し分かりにくいと感じることがあります。システムパスを微調整したり、新しいソフトウェア環境を設定したり、あるいは単に舞台裏で何が起こっているかを確認したりしたい場合は、ここで操作できます。問題は、Windowsが「さあ、環境設定はこちらです!」と声を大にして教えてくれないことです。どこを見ればよいかを知っていると、それがわからないからです。システムのプロパティダイアログから操作するのが確実ですが、中には行き詰まったり、すべてのメニューを覚えていない人もいます。適切なメニューパスとコマンドを知っていれば、特に素早く操作したい場合やGUIオプションが予期せず失敗した場合など、多くの手間を省くことができます。

Windows 11で環境変数を修正または開く方法

方法 1: 組み込みメニューを使用する (昔ながらの方法)

これはよくあるやり方で、正直言って、一度コツをつかめばかなり安定して動作します。便利なのは、コマンドラインを使わずに、表示、編集、追加、削除など、すべての操作をコントロールできるからです。GUIでシステム設定を操作する場合、特にコマンド入力よりもクリック操作を好む場合は、この方法が役立ちます。設定が完了すると、ユーザーレベルとシステム全体の変数を調整できるウィンドウが表示されます。Windowsの動作が遅くなったり、動作が不安定になったりすることがあるので、変更を完全に反映させるには再起動が必要になる場合があります。

  • スタートボタンをクリック(または を押すWindows + X
  • メニューから「システム」を選択します
  • その画面で、「システムの詳細設定」を探してください(通常は右側または関連リンクの下にあります)。すぐに見つからない場合は、下にスクロールするか、検索してください。
  • 「システムの詳細設定」の横にある「開く」をクリックします
  • 「システムのプロパティ」ウィンドウがポップアップ表示され、下部に「環境変数」というボタンがあります。それをクリックします。
  • 新しいウィンドウには、ユーザー変数(自分のアカウントのみ)とシステム変数(すべてのユーザー)の2つのセクションがあります。ここで、新しい変数を追加したり、既存の変数を編集したり、削除したりできます。

理由はよく分かりませんが、この方法の方が私には馴染み深い気がします。設定によっては読み込みが少し遅かったり、奇妙なエラーが出たりすることもありますが、大抵はPCを再起動するだけで直ります。

方法2: コマンドラインまたは実行ダイアログを使用する

コマンドやショートカットを入力するのに慣れている場合は、こちらの方が速いでしょう。素早くアクセスするには、Windows + R キーを押して「ファイル名を指定して実行」ダイアログを開きsysdm.cpl、入力して Enter キーを押します。GUI と同じように、システムのプロパティウィンドウが直接開きます。

この方法は、GUIメニューが正しく動作しない場合や、手動で設定したい場合に役立ちます。そこからは手順は同じです。「詳細システム設定」をクリックし、「環境変数」をクリックします。さらに素早くアクセスするには、コマンドプロンプトやPowerShellなどのコマンドを実行して変数を直接変更することもできますsetxが、注意が必要です。コマンドでシステム変数を変更するのは、何をしているのかよくわからない場合はリスクを伴う場合があります。事前にバックアップしておくことをお勧めします。

追加のヒントとコツ

  • 簡単なショートカットが必要な場合は、「実行」または「スタート」メニューの検索に「Sysdm.cpl」と入力するだけで、システム プロパティが直接開きます。
  • 現在の環境変数をバックアップするには、PowerShellやCMDなどのコマンドラインからエクスポートできますset > C:\backup_env.txt。実験やトラブルシューティングを行う際に便利です。
  • システム変数を変更した場合、特に PATH の編集やソフトウェア構成の場合は、その効果が全体に反映されるまでに再起動が必要になる場合があることに注意してください。

FAQと一般的なトラブルシューティング

環境変数ウィンドウが開かないのはなぜですか?

Windowsの動作が遅くなったり、メニューにエラーが表示されたりする場合は、再起動するか管理者として実行するだけで十分な場合があります。また、ユーザーアカウントに制限がある場合は、フルアクセスがブロックされる可能性があります。

環境変数をテキストファイルで直接編集することはできますか?

絶対にやってはいけないことです。Windowsはこれらの設定をレジストリにバックグラウンドで保存します。必ずGUIまたはコマンドを使用してください。そうしないと、システム設定が破損する恐れがあります。

誤って重要なものを削除してしまったらどうすればいいでしょうか?

何を変更したか覚えておいてください。不明な場合は、バックアップから復元するか、変数をデフォルトまたは以前の値に戻してください。変更を加える前にバックアップを取っておくのは良い考えです。

まとめ

  • スタートメニューまたはWindows + Rを使用してシステム設定に素早くアクセスします
  • システム > システムの詳細設定 > 環境変数に進みます
  • 変数を慎重に編集または追加し、必要に応じて再起動してください

まとめ

環境変数の設定は少し面倒に感じるかもしれませんが、一度コツをつかめば、システムのカスタマイズやトラブルシューティングに非常に役立ちます。ただし、Windowsはこれらの設定について必ずしも透明性が高いわけではないので、ちょっとしたことでつまずいてしまうことがあります。ある設定ではすぐにうまくいったのに、別の設定では再起動やちょっとした調整が必要になったりすることもあります。それでも、必要な時にいつでもより深く掘り下げるためのツールが手に入ったのです。このツールが、誰かが難しい方法で設定しようとして壁に頭をぶつけてしまうのを防ぐのに役立つことを願っています。